For nearly two decades, I have been building my career in the film and television production industry. Shortly after graduating from Parsons School of Design with a BFA in Illustration, I was recruited to apply to United Scenic Artists Local USA 829 IATSE as a shop industrial for the scenic department where I established a reputation of being a dedicated worker. Never one to settle and always a multi-tasker, I juggled my duties as a scenic artist assistant and continued to study graphic design under the guidance of my treasured mentor, David Passalacqua. By 2006, I transitioned to the computer artist categorization within my union.
My versatility as a designer includes, but is not limited to logos; billboards, posters, advertisements, and other marketing materials; book covers; newspapers, magazines and publications; signage, editorial and editorial and screen layouts; packaging; and photo-retouching. As an energetic designer with extreme curiosity, I relish in the fact that my role can run the range of either adding layers of authenticity by creating realistic elements to heightening a project’s “reality" by generating elements more specific to the world of that story's characters.
Together with my Art Department colleagues, my responsibility is to help grow and define the creative identity of a particular production. Being a Lead Graphic Artist has allowed me to visually influence productions in a much more prominent manner and also assembling and managing a team of graphic designers working under and along side me.
